Building Scalable Serverless Applications with AWS CDK

Learn how to architect and deploy serverless applications using AWS CDK, TypeScript, and modern best practices.

#AWS #Serverless #CDK #TypeScript #Architecture

Serverless architecture has revolutionized how we build and deploy applications. In this comprehensive guide, I’ll walk you through the process of building scalable serverless applications using AWS CDK (Cloud Development Kit) with TypeScript.

Why Serverless?

Serverless computing offers several compelling advantages:

  • Cost Efficiency: Pay only for what you use
  • Automatic Scaling: Handles traffic spikes seamlessly
  • Reduced Operations: No server management overhead
  • Fast Development: Focus on business logic, not infrastructure

Setting Up Your CDK Project

First, let’s initialize a new CDK project:

npx aws-cdk init app --language typescript
npm install @aws-cdk/aws-lambda @aws-cdk/aws-apigateway

Architecture Overview

Our serverless application will consist of:

  1. API Gateway - HTTP endpoints
  2. Lambda Functions - Business logic
  3. DynamoDB - Data storage
  4. CloudFront - Content delivery

Best Practices

1. Function Organization

Keep Lambda functions focused and single-purpose. Each function should handle one specific task.

2. Environment Variables

Use environment variables for configuration, never hardcode values.

3. Error Handling

Implement comprehensive error handling and logging.

4. Testing Strategy

Write unit tests for your Lambda functions and integration tests for your APIs.

Deployment Pipeline

Setting up a proper CI/CD pipeline is crucial:

const pipeline = new CodePipeline(this, 'Pipeline', {
  synth: new ShellStep('Synth', {
    input: CodePipelineSource.gitHub('owner/repo', 'main'),
    commands: [
      'npm ci',
      'npm run build',
      'npx cdk synth'
    ]
  })
});

Monitoring and Observability

Don’t forget about monitoring:

  • CloudWatch Logs for application logs
  • CloudWatch Metrics for performance monitoring
  • AWS X-Ray for distributed tracing
